Directions
Prepare Pretzels
1. Preheat oven to 275 degrees Fahrenheit (140 degrees Celsius).
2. In a large bowl, whisk together oil, honey, mustard, and onion powder.
3. Crush the pretzels into bits and add to the oil mixture, tossing to coat.
4. Pour the pretzels onto a Gefen Parchment Paper-lined baking sheet in an even layer.
5. Bake for 30 minutes, turning the pieces halfway through the baking.
